> I have been testing with WET for their limited data support, but its become 
> easier to construct the tests (minus data input) without it.  Using 
> ActiveRecord seems promising, does it require the entire rails framework, or 
> can it standalone with watir?

Standalone. Using ActiveRecord outside of Rails is one of the best
things that you can
learn. Its odd that more people don't realise it, or maybe its a
testament to the
mindshare powerhouse that it is Rails.

But at the end of the day, our testers liked the fact that their test arguments
were actually defined in Ruby as simple configuration.rb or
configuration_email_only.rb

Its often the simple stuff like the fact that the files are syntax
highlighted in SCiTe
that blows their skirt up.
